Rafael Devers' Power Surge: 4 RBI and a Homer Lead Giants to 5-0 Win Over Phillies (2026)

The San Francisco Giants are on a roll, and Rafael Devers is leading the charge. In a dominant display, the Giants shut out the Philadelphia Phillies for the second consecutive game, with Devers' heroics at the plate making all the difference.

The Power of Devers

Rafael Devers, a key figure in the Giants' lineup, stepped up to the plate and delivered a three-run homer in the sixth inning. With two outs and the game scoreless, Devers' shot to center field broke the deadlock and gave the Giants a crucial lead. His performance, which included four RBIs, showcased his ability to rise to the occasion and deliver when it matters most.

What makes this particularly fascinating is the context. Devers, known for his power-hitting, had only one home run to his name this season before this game. Yet, when his team needed him most, he stepped up and delivered a crucial blow. A Team Effort

While Devers' performance was undoubtedly the highlight, it was a collective effort that led to the Giants' success. The pitching staff, led by Tyler Mahle and supported by four relievers, combined for a four-hitter, showcasing the depth and talent within the team. Willy Adames and Luis Arraez also contributed, each scoring twice and setting the tone at the top of the order.
